97 points John Gilman (View From the Cellar): "The inherent elegance of the 2021 vintage in Chablis is very much in evidence in the Raveneau family’s stunning bottling of Clos. The bouquet is deep and complex, offering up scents of lemon, pear, a touch of tart orange, a superb base of chalky soil, dried flowers, citrus zest and just a whisper of oak. On the palate the wine is deep, full-bodied, precise and rock solid at the core, with superb soil undertow, racy acids, great focus and grip and a long, complex and perfectly balanced finish. A brilliant wine in the making. 2029-2080. (Nov/Dec 2022)"
94-97 points/'Don't miss!' Allen Meadows (Burghound): "(from a .54 ha parcel). Here too there is a subtle though perceptible dollop of wood surrounding the cool and airy aromas that make it immediately clear that this could be from nowhere else than Chablis with its notes of iodine, oyster shell, quinine and the sea breeze character that is so appealing. The sleek and almost painfully intense broad-shouldered flavors exude evident minerality on the superbly long and impeccably well-balanced finale. This is, simply put, gorgeous, and a wine that should age and improve effortlessly over the next 15 or so years. Drink: 2036+. (Oct 2022)"
96 points Andy Howard, MW (Decanter): "A very rich, regal, memorable grand cru displaying a glorious combination of richness, acidity, flavours of ripe peach, a touch of honey, citrus zest and finishing with mineral, saline notes. A crystalline example of Clos, spice notes build on the aftertaste. Very fine, this will last decades. Raveneau holds 0.5ha in the Clos climat, with an average vine age of 45 years – the four plots are located at different levels, with vines of varying ages. Drinking Window: 2027-2040. (10/17/22)"
93-96 points Jasper Morris, MW (Inside Burgundy): "A pale lemon tint to the colour. The bouquet is far too backward at this stage. A concentration of sappy white fruit behind, a little touch of toast from the barrel, quite strict but there is plenty there for the longer term. Drink from 2028-2036. (Jun 2022)"
95 points Christy Canterbury, MW (TimAtkin.com): "Layers of aromas and flavors stream from the glass onto the palate: toast, almond skin, dewy flowers, yellow plums and green apples. There's a vague grippiness on the long, savory and mineral finish that nicely complements the ping of fresh acidity. This easily will reward cellaring for a decade or more. (2023)"
